Jacopo Mondi b7ca378b65 libcamera: v4l2_pixelformat: Return the list of V4L2 formats
Multiple V4L2 formats can be associated with a single PixelFormat.
Now that users of V4L2PixelFormat::fromPixelFormat() have been converted
to use V4L2VideoDevice::toV4L2PixelFormat(), return the full list of
V4L2 formats in order to prepare to match them against the ones
supported by the video device.

The V4L2 compatibility layer, not having any video device to interact
with, is converted to use the first returned format unconditionally.

/**
* \class V4L2PixelFormat
* \brief V4L2 pixel format FourCC wrapper
*
* The V4L2PixelFormat class describes the pixel format of a V4L2 buffer. It
* wraps the V4L2 numerical FourCC, and shall be used in all APIs that deal with
* V4L2 pixel formats. Its purpose is to prevent unintentional confusion of
* V4L2 and DRM FourCCs in code by catching implicit conversion attempts at
* compile time.
*
* To achieve this goal, construction of a V4L2PixelFormat from an integer value
* is explicit. To retrieve the integer value of a V4L2PixelFormat, both the
* explicit value() and implicit uint32_t conversion operators may be used.
*/

/**
* \brief Assemble and return a string describing the pixel format
* \return A string describing the pixel format
*/
std::string V4L2PixelFormat::toString() const
{
if (fourcc_ == 0)
return "<INVALID>";
char ss[8] = { static_cast<char>(fourcc_ & 0x7f),
static_cast<char>((fourcc_ >> 8) & 0x7f),
static_cast<char>((fourcc_ >> 16) & 0x7f),
static_cast<char>((fourcc_ >> 24) & 0x7f) };
for (unsigned int i = 0; i < 4; i++) {
if (!isprint(ss[i]))
ss[i] = '.';
}
if (fourcc_ & (1 << 31))
strcat(ss, "-BE");
return ss;
}
/**
* \brief Retrieve the V4L2 description for the format
*
* The description matches the value used by the kernel, as would be reported
* by the VIDIOC_ENUM_FMT ioctl.
*
* \return The V4L2 description corresponding to the V4L2 format, or a
* placeholder description if not found
*/
const char *V4L2PixelFormat::description() const
{
const auto iter = vpf2pf.find(*this);
if (iter == vpf2pf.end()) {
LOG(V4L2, Warning)
<< "Unsupported V4L2 pixel format "
<< toString();
return "Unsupported format";
}
return iter->second.description;
}
/**
* \brief Convert the V4L2 pixel format to the corresponding PixelFormat
* \return The PixelFormat corresponding to the V4L2 pixel format
*/
PixelFormat V4L2PixelFormat::toPixelFormat() const
{
const auto iter = vpf2pf.find(*this);
if (iter == vpf2pf.end()) {
LOG(V4L2, Warning)
<< "Unsupported V4L2 pixel format "
<< toString();
return PixelFormat();
}
return iter->second.format;
}
/**
* \brief Retrieve the list of V4L2PixelFormat associated with \a pixelFormat
* \param[in] pixelFormat The PixelFormat to convert
*
* Multiple V4L2 formats may exist for one PixelFormat as V4L2 defines separate
* 4CCs for contiguous and non-contiguous versions of the same image format.
*
* \return The list of V4L2PixelFormat corresponding to \a pixelFormat
*/
const std::vector<V4L2PixelFormat> &
V4L2PixelFormat::fromPixelFormat(const PixelFormat &pixelFormat)
{
static const std::vector<V4L2PixelFormat> empty;
const PixelFormatInfo &info = PixelFormatInfo::info(pixelFormat);
if (!info.isValid())
return empty;
return info.v4l2Formats;
}
